Thrilled to share our recently published manuscript in Liver International evaluating fine needle aspiration of the liver as a tool for experimental analysis (such as scRNAseq and flow cytometry) in PSC and MASLD.

Masterful Bushell Lecture by @NickPowellLab on his IBD mucosal immunology research - specifically,
looking at IL-22 and its role in IBD - predicts response to ustekinumab, unregulates neutrophil attracting chemokines, among others. #AGW2024
